Verbal Warming: Labels in the Climate Debate

Interesting piece that focuses on the power of language and labels when framing a debate and characterizing your position on an issue. Why does it matter whether a person is called a “skeptic” or “denier?” Even if the arguments don’t change, the labels have a powerful influence on characterizing their positions and affecting the way they are perceived.

“The petition asks the news media to abandon the most frequently used term for people who question climate science, ‘skeptics,’ and call them ‘climate deniers’ instead.”
